TRUMP TIES TARIFFS TO BORDER CONTROL; MEXICO TOUTS FENTANYL, MIGRANT CRACKDOWN BUT REJECTS U.S. TROOPS

AP reports Mexico’s President Claudia Sheinbaum is under intensifying U.S. pressure as President Trump links tariff threats to progress on fentanyl and migrant enforcement. A formal security pact stalled after Secretary of State Marco Rubio’s visit; instead, a joint monitoring group was announced. Mexico signals continued cooperation on extraditions and border enforcement while rejecting any U.S. troop presence and stressing sovereignty.
